3D Architectural Renderings
of Interior Design
Our interior
3D Images
are detailed and rich in quality.
The furniture is created from pictures of the originals, translated into 3D and textured with your choice of colors and fabrics.
Almost any decorator item can then be added to the scene, such as lamps, light fittings and curtains.
Lighting is then added with attention to realism, shadowing and highlights.
The combinaton of these creates
3D Architectural Renderings
and 3D Animations that are often better looking than reality.
What is noteworthy is that we create walk-through animations of interior scenes to the same quality as our
Architectural Renderings
.
How We Create
3D Architectural Renderings
of Bedrooms
Our aim with bedroom scenes is to create a place in 3D that you could imagine yourself really sleeping in.
The Camera Angle, lighting and detailing are how we attempt this.
The viewer should see a familiar approach to the room and bed, with possibly something appealing, like a balcony, window or an inspiring view.
And we like the lighting to show either a place to go to sleep or wake up; night-time or morning time.
The most complex thing to create in a bedroom 3D Rendering
is the bed and pillows.
To look real and inviting they need to have the small bumps, wrinkles and softness of the real thing.
The nature of computers means that making an irregular shape, like a wrinkled bed cover, can be difficult. Applying the fabric patterns to the bedding can also be challenging, as there is often a shape that must be maintained over the soft 3D Mesh.
Real Views in 3D Scenes
You will see in this 3D Architectural Rendering
that the real view from this scene is incorporated.We can do this in 2 ways; a flat 2D image applied behind the 3D Scene or a 360-degree image wrapped around the 3D Model.
The two techniques affect the overall price to do the job, not in 3D Rendering costs but in acquiring the views. A flat 2D background costs less to prepare and is best suited to still
3D Architectural Renderings
.
Unfortunately using this method means the view cant move with the 3D Camera if you wish to animate the scene.If a 3D virtual camera changes direction it becomes obvious that the backdrop is merely a flat face.
The 360-degree photography method costs more due to location and time, as each finished shot is a view in all the horizontal directions.
The increased visual scope gives excellent results for 3D Animations as when the 3D Camera turns within the scene the view changes with it.
